Floppy disk images reading and writing on PC or Mac: Greaseweazle 0.31
Keir Fraser's "Greaseweazle" does - similar to Kryoflux - read the magnetic information on a floppy disk independently from the format used and saves as much information as possible to generate a so-called "Flux Level Image" in Supercard format (SCP), which enables reading and back-writing of copy-protected disks (amiga-news.de reported).
The adapter gets connected between a floppy disk drive - e.g. a standard 3.5" PC one - and a USB port of the PC or Mac. Now released version 0.31 increases USB buffer size from 16 to 64 KB. Greaseweazle is available at various dealers. (snx)

Graphics card ZZ9000: New firmware 1.9.1
Lukas F. Hartmann's ZZ9000 is a graphics card with additional features and ports (network, USB, SD cards), which can be preordered in different versions (amiga-news.de reported).
Yesterday the new firmware version 1.9.1 was released. It requires the new RTG driver 1.9 (can be downloaded under the title link) and includes the following changes:
- Fixes issues from 1.9:
- PAL/NTSC/Interlace switching was sometimes unreliable, leading to garbage states if loading monitor driver after loading Workbench
- Video formatter writes (esp. for sprites) could be interrupted with other video formatter writes by vblank/split interrupt, leading to undefined states and garbage or doubled screen when switching modes (esp. with RTG/native mode switching)
- ZZ9000Installer had a bug that would not rename the correct driver for Zorro 2 systems (A500/A2000)
- Improvements vs 1.8:
- zzusb.device now in ZZ9000 ROM (Remove Devs:ZZ9000USBStorage.device!)
- Automatic discovery and boot from USB stick partitions (currently OFS/FFS only)
- "Turbo" method of setting up drawing registers now the default (helps with CyberStorm MK1, for example)
- 2 different palettes supported for 8-bit P96 split screen (requires P96 3.1.4+)
- Support for new Multi Monitor feature of P96 by setting DISPLAYCHAIN ToolType of ZZ9000 to NO (requires P96 3.1.2+)
- Horizontal Panning support in RTG modes
- Ethernet negotiation doesn't block boot anymore
- Native Capture: Fix rare Column Swap Bug
- Native Capture: Optional "Non Standard Sync" modes that are closer to the original refresh rate, enabled by setting ENV:ZZ9000-NS-VSYNC. Needs a tolerant display
- Native Capture: Moved all switching (incl. NTSC/PAL) code to vblank interrupt, fixing some RTG/native switching bugs
- INT6/INT2 Interrupts reworked in ZZ9000Net.device to support interrupt sharing with other cards and ZZ9000AX.
- New Screen Modes: 2560x1440@30Hz, 1600x1200, 720x480
- Fixes compatibility with some displays vs 1.8
- Known Problems:
- 256 MB AutoConfig Memory enabled only after first reset
- Autoboot and AutoConfig Memory features can lead to problems with some special Amiga setups. Use alternative firmware versions to disable these. With Autoboot disabled, you can use zzusb.device from Extras drawer in the installer archive.
- USB storage can be crashy with CS MK1 accelerator

Accelerator board: TerribleFire TF1230 available
Retro32 wrote on its website: "We’re delighted to announce that the mighty TerribleFire TF1230 is now available from our store.
This epic Amiga 1200 accelerator card offers both great performance and value and IMO is the best Amiga 1200 upgrade for your money. With a 50MHz at your disposal and up to a whopping 128MB of Fast Memory on tap, the TF1230 offers speeds over 7 times faster than a stock 1200.
At present, we only have very limited stock of these cards available but hope to offer more stock as availability improves."
According to the website, prices start at 170 British Pounds (about 200 Euro) for a TerribleFire TF1230 equipped with mit 64MB RAM. (dr)

Video tutorial: Assembler coding course
Formerly the demo group RamJam released several Amiga demos. Between 1994 and 1996 the member Fabio 'Randy' Ciucci wrote the assembler coding course "Corso completo di programmazione assembler in due dischi". In 2016, with Ciucci's permission, RamJam published this course as book. On the website there is also a two-disk version as well as an Italian-language pdf document of the course. 'Prince', the founder of the former demo group 'Phaze101', currently streams it on Twitch in English and then uploads the videos of it to YouTube. Yesterday eposide 15 was published, dediacated to chapter six of the book. (dr)

A2000 motherboard in E-ATX form factor: New revision 2.0 announced
At the end of July the developer 'jasonsbeer' fixed revision 1.2 of his replica of the A2000 motherboard in E-ATX form factor, 'Amiga-2000-ATX', as production candidate. Now he has recommended all users who are going to build such a board to wait for he "expects to assemble and test the next revision (2.0) of the Amiga 2000 EATX board by the middle of November. The revision 2.0 board will have additional features that many will find attractive." Detailed changes:
- Supports both Agnus 8372A and Agnus 8375 (A500+/A600 variety) on the same board
- Added external floppy drive header
- Support for two real-time clock options
- Moved Zorro bus termination
- Cleaned up the schematics

Dungeon Crawler: "The Shadows of Sergoth" available for pre-order
At the end of 2018 the Dungeon Crawler "The Shadows of Sergoth" was announced for 2019. So far only a playable demo was released. From now on the game is available for pre-order from Doublesided Games: For 14,99 Euro for the disk version or for 39,99 Euro for the boxed edition. The game is supposed to be released on 13. November. "The Shadows of Sergoth" runs on any graphics chipset (OCS, ECS, AGA), but 2MB Chip-Ram are required and a faster Amiga is recommended (A1200 or accelerated) to activate the 3D movement effects and enhance the gameplay experience. Content of the boxed edition:
- Glossy Cardboard Box
- Three 3"1/2 Floppies
- Instruction Manual
- An actual compass to find your way through the dungeons (or in real life)
- A D20 die, to make sure your rolls are perfect
- Dungeon inhabitants stickers
- Digital download (ADF)

Dock bar: WBDock V1.26
Thomas Rapp has updated his dock bar 'WBDock', similar to Toolmanager oder AmiDock, for AmigaOS 1.3. WBdock can now load custom images for icons, supporting icon and IFF ILBM files, without color remapping. (dr)

AmigaOS 4: MediaVault 1.4.1 (Update)
MediaVault is an open source application for AmigaOS 4 which can be used to discover online radio stations. An external player like AmigaAmp and the jansson.library v2.12.1 are required. For the first time now Podcasts also are supported. The author George Sokianos wrote:
"I just released the new version of MediaVault 1.4.0, which brings one of my favorite features, and I am talking about the podcasts support.
MediaVault uses PodcastIndex.org to get data for the listed podcasts and episodes. It has more than 4.2 million of podcasts in it's database, making it one of the biggest online sources. I am sure you will find your beloved podcasts in there, as well.
MediaVault is the first native application for AmigaOS 4 that brings podcasts at the tip of your fingers. And I am sure that you will love it as much as I did developing it.
For now, MediaVault returns only 100 podcasts based on your search criteria, and only the latest 100 episodes of the selected podcast, but I am sure, until you listen to all of this content, the next version will be ready, bringing unlimited access.
The new version can be downloaded from the project GitHub page. If you already use the previous version, there is a self-update process, which you can find at the application menu. This can be used to update to the latest available version automatically.
I would like to thank all of my supporters for helping me develop MediaVault, adding new features and making better and better."
Detailed changes:
- You can now search for podcasts based on their title, see info and their avatar and a list of the latest 100 episodes.
- By selecting an episode and clicking the play button the audio is loaded to the player and starts playing.
- Changed the way the avatar images are downloaded, which is now faster and solves a lot of errors with network access, which resulted connection error messages to appear.
Update: (05:01, 11.10.21, dr)
Meanwhile version 1.4.1 is available. You now can choose your favourite player. With regard to playing Podcasts it seems that the 'Emotion' media player developed by Entwickler-X is most suitable. It can be purchased directly from the developer or e.g. in the Alinea Computer Shop for 25 Euro. Detailed changes:
- Added an error message when podcast response is not a successful one
- Added scripts/start_player.sample script. This can be used to set the preferred player. This needs to be renamed as start_player to be used. The reason the file is named like that is to avoid replacements in future updates. The file includes configuration for different supported players, but more can be added.
- Added Trending Podcasts search based on category and/or language
- Added radio station bitrate and codec information in results list and at the right sidebar.
- Changed the about window to add more information.
- Fixed the error of not finding the texteditor.gadget on start

PDF magazine: REV'n'GE 125 (Italian/English)
Besides the Italian original issue, the PDF magazine REV'n'GE ("Retro Emulator Vision and Game") is also available in English. The magazine's reviews compare the different ports of classic games to the various platforms of their time. (snx)

Programming: 'Rust'-Support for Motorola 68000 announced
As Golem reports, the Rust programming language has received experimental support for the Motorola 68000 CPU architecture and processor family for the first time, thanks to a LLVM port. The associated code has been contributed to the main branch of the language's open source repository.
Golem further points out, "Currently, the Rust port to the M68k architecture is still considered experimental and is arguably not complete. In addition, the compiler test suite is not tested by default and the team makes few guarantees that the port will work. For native builds, those involved currently recommend using Debian's M68k port in the documentation, as well as old machines with the CPU such as the Atari or Amiga.
Supported and mainly supervised the work on the LLVM port to the processor architecture, which is now about 40 years old, by a small team of volunteers. The most important goal of the work here is to support the retro computing scene with the work on the compiler. So, together with the Rust port, it will be possible in the future to run other modern software written in Rust on the cherished old computers." (dr)

m68k assembler support: Plugins for JetBrain and Visual Studio IDEs
Recently we reported, that Chris 'platon42' Hodges is developing a (e.g. USB-Stack Poseidon) Plugin for the integrated development environment (IDE) of Jetbrains (e.g. CLion and IntelliJ for Windows, Mac OS and Linux) providing support for m68k assembler. It equips the IDEs with syntax highlighting and code refactoring capability for Motorola's instruction set.
This project also is available on GitHub and meanwhile the plugin is available as version 0.7 providing the following changes:
- Bugfix: 'btst' with pc-relative and weird immediate mode was missing (courtesy of Yann).
- Bugfix: 'movem' with pc-relative mode was missing for weird immediate mode (courtesy of Yann).
- Bugfix: Special registers for address mode matching only worked with lower case register names (courtesy of Yann).
- Enhancement: Assembler syntax with implicit immediate 1 for shifts and rotations no longer cause syntax errors (courtesy of Yann).
- Enhancement: Documentation for instruction with special register shows specific register expected.
- New: Added documentation provider info for global labels. Shows directives and comments above.
- Bugfix: Fixed BNF for labels with preprocessor statements.
- Disabled: 'END' detection was breaking parsing, causing havoc.
- Full changelog available at Github project site.
There is also a second, similar approach of the JetBrains employee Yann Cébron. However, there is no public version yet.
For Microsoft's IDE Visual Studio (among other supporting Visual Basic.NET, C, C++, C++/CLI, C++/CX, C#, F#, SQL Server, TypeScript and Python as well as HTML, JavaScript and CSS), there is also an extension providing support for Amiga's assembler language. (dr)

Amiga emulator for MacOS: vAmiga 1.1 Beta 3
At the end of May developer Dirk Hoffmann released version 1.0 of his Amiga emulator for macOS. With the release of the first betaversion for version 1.1 he continued the development. Now beta version 3 is available, with the following changes:
- Compatibility enhancements:
- Fixed a bug related to reading the BLTDDAT register.
- Fixed a bug related to the computation of the DDF window.
- Fixed a bug related to dropping register writes when DMA is performed at the same time.
- GUI:
- Fixed a display bug in the Denise debug panel (BPLCON2 showed wrong values)
- From now on, vAmiga distinguishes two OCS Agnus revisions (A1000 and A500/2000).
- Fixed a bug that generated erroneous bitmap blocks on disks created by importing single files or directories.
